- android - RelativeLayout 背景可绘制重叠内容
- android - 如何链接 cpufeatures lib 以获取 native android 库?
- java - OnItemClickListener 不起作用,但 OnLongItemClickListener 在自定义 ListView 中起作用
- java - Android 文件转字符串
我一直在尝试安装 mysql。我从我的系统中删除了所有安装的 mysql。按照以下步骤进行
现在全新安装 brew install mysql
并且在 hte postinstall
步骤中出现错误。终端输出:
sahilgandhi:~ Sahil$ brew install mysql
==> Downloading https://homebrew.bintray.com/bottles/mysql-5.7.9.el_capitan.bott
Already downloaded: /Library/Caches/Homebrew/mysql-5.7.9.el_capitan.bottle.tar.gz
==> Pouring mysql-5.7.9.el_capitan.bottle.tar.gz
==> /usr/local/Cellar/mysql/5.7.9/bin/mysqld --initialize --user=Sahil --basedir
Last 15 lines from /Users/Sahil/Library/Logs/Homebrew/mysql/01.mysqld:
--initialize
--user=Sahil
--basedir=/usr/local/Cellar/mysql/5.7.9
--datadir=/usr/local/var/mysql
--tmpdir=/tmp
2015-11-15T08:04:05.376664Z 0 [Warning] TIMESTAMP with implicit DEFAULT value is deprecated. Please use --explicit_defaults_for_timestamp server option (see documentation for more details).
2015-11-15T08:04:05.387829Z 0 [Warning] 'NO_ZERO_DATE', 'NO_ZERO_IN_DATE' and 'ERROR_FOR_DIVISION_BY_ZERO' sql modes should be used with strict mode. They will be merged with strict mode in a future release.
2015-11-15T08:04:05.387847Z 0 [Warning] 'NO_AUTO_CREATE_USER' sql mode was not set.
2015-11-15T08:04:05.551157Z 0 [Warning] Setting lower_case_table_names=2 because file system for /usr/local/var/mysql/ is case insensitive
2015-11-15T08:04:08.618316Z 0 [Warning] InnoDB: New log files created, LSN=45790
2015-11-15T08:04:09.125841Z 0 [Warning] InnoDB: Creating foreign key constraint system tables.
2015-11-15T08:04:09.403537Z 0 [ERROR] unknown variable 'thread_concurrency=4'
2015-11-15T08:04:09.403591Z 0 [ERROR] Aborting
Warning: The post-install step did not complete successfully
You can try again using `brew postinstall mysql`
==> Caveats
A "/etc/my.cnf" from another install may interfere with a Homebrew-built
server starting up correctly.
To connect:
mysql -uroot
To have launchd start mysql at login:
ln -sfv /usr/local/opt/mysql/*.plist ~/Library/LaunchAgents
Then to load mysql now:
launchctl load ~/Library/LaunchAgents/homebrew.mxcl.mysql.plist
Or, if you don't want/need launchctl, you can just run:
mysql.server start
==> Summary
🍺 /usr/local/Cellar/mysql/5.7.9: 12629 files, 464M
我尝试运行 brew postinstall mysql
但这也无济于事。输出:
sahilgandhi:~ Sahil$ brew postinstall mysql
==> /usr/local/Cellar/mysql/5.7.9/bin/mysqld --initialize --user=Sahil --basedir
Last 15 lines from /Users/Sahil/Library/Logs/Homebrew/mysql/01.mysqld:
2015-11-15 14:01:55 +0530
/usr/local/Cellar/mysql/5.7.9/bin/mysqld
--initialize
--user=Sahil
--basedir=/usr/local/Cellar/mysql/5.7.9
--datadir=/usr/local/var/mysql
--tmpdir=/tmp
2015-11-15T08:31:55.974794Z 0 [Warning] TIMESTAMP with implicit DEFAULT value is deprecated. Please use --explicit_defaults_for_timestamp server option (see documentation for more details).
2015-11-15T08:31:55.974968Z 0 [Warning] 'NO_ZERO_DATE', 'NO_ZERO_IN_DATE' and 'ERROR_FOR_DIVISION_BY_ZERO' sql modes should be used with strict mode. They will be merged with strict mode in a future release.
2015-11-15T08:31:55.974974Z 0 [Warning] 'NO_AUTO_CREATE_USER' sql mode was not set.
2015-11-15T08:31:56.054515Z 0 [ERROR] --initialize specified but the data directory has files in it. Aborting.
2015-11-15T08:31:56.054569Z 0 [ERROR] Aborting
READ THIS: https://git.io/brew-troubleshooting
These open issues may also help:
groonga-normalizer-mysql: avoid sandbox problem https://github.com/Homebrew/homebrew/pull/45889
mysql: Add patches for memcached build failure https://github.com/Homebrew/homebrew/pull/44650
percona-toolkit does not depend on MySQL https://github.com/Homebrew/homebrew/pull/41595
no memcached support in most recent MySQL brew port https://github.com/Homebrew/homebrew/issues/42935
MySQL not woking with --datadir option https://github.com/Homebrew/homebrew/issues/41160
mysql-proxy 0.8.5 failed to build with mysql-connector-c 6.1.6 https://github.com/Homebrew/homebrew/issues/41263
mysql-connector-c++ cannot build with mariadb https://github.com/Homebrew/homebrew/issues/34578
mysql failed to build on 10.10 https://github.com/Homebrew/homebrew/issues/33448
Packages with --with-mysql option not satisfied by mariadb https://github.com/Homebrew/homebrew/issues/32973
最佳答案
我自己遇到过这个。在 MySQL 5.7.x 中,thread_concurrency
变量被移除。 (它已被弃用,这会导致警告,但是,除非您查看日志,否则您不会看到它。)错误发生是因为存在设置 thread_concurrency 的 my.cnf
文件。
遗憾的是,my.cnf
可能存在于多个地方。我建议首先查看 /usr/local/etc
(这是我找到我的地方)。也可以写成~/.my.cnf
。如果您在这些位置没有找到它,请考虑执行
找到 . -name my.cnf -print
来自 /usr
。
关于mysql - brew mysql安装,posinstall步骤出错,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33717911/
我听说最好不要从您系统的 Perl 版本所在的 CPAN 安装模块。我知道如何使用命令行安装模块,我只是想知道是否有办法将 CPAN 与系统核心 Perl 分开。 我应该: 下载源代码并专门为这些模块
我听说最好不要从系统的 Perl 版本所在的 CPAN 安装模块。我知道如何使用命令行安装模块,我只是想知道是否有办法将 CPAN 与系统的核心 Perl 分开。 我应该: 下载源代码并专门为这些模块
单独安装 electron 与通过 electron-builder 安装有什么区别?我正在使用 React 构建一个 Electron 应用程序,并且已经找到了一些教程。它们安装 Electron
两者安装有什么区别?我按照安装页面上的说明在全局范围内安装了 webpack,然后我转到了入门指南,据说在那里可以在本地安装 webpack-cli。 CLI = Command Line Inter
我在 OS X Yosemite 上用 PHP 安装了默认的 Apache 服务器,安装了 pear,用 brew 安装了 Solr (brew install solr),现在我正在尝试使用 PEC
我解压并编译了 Ruby 2.1 并安装了几个支持工具。 但是当我安装了 libssl-dev 时,OpenSSL 不会安装。 我在支持 openssl 时遇到这个错误: make: *** No r
我在 android studio 2.3.1 和 gradle 3.2 中设计了 2 到 3 个应用程序。当我从它运行应用程序到任何设备或模拟器时,一切都工作正常。但是当我从构建文件夹中获取该 ap
我注意到我正在读一本书提到通过 apt-get 安装 numpy 和 opencv apt-get install python-numpy python-opencv 但我可以通过以下方式在 pip
我正在尝试在 Windows 8.1 上安装 ansicon。我提取了文件并达到了我需要调用 ansicon -i 的级别。当我在 cmd 中输入此内容并运行 python 脚本时效果很好,但是当我通
我有 linux MINT 17.3 Kernel 4.4.0-81 所有更新可用。 (由于不同的原因,我无法迁移到更新版本的 ubuntu/mint) 我已经通过 PPA 安装了 FFMPEG(不是
尝试在本地运行我的应用程序时出现错误: 我只在 chrome 浏览器中收到此错误。我尝试过不同的东西,但我不确定为什么它是 Chrome 特定的。 最佳答案 我怀疑这不是 Firebase 问题,而是
这是我第一次开发 AngularJS 应用程序并使用脚手架工具 Yeoman ( http://yeoman.io/ )。我想对我的一些图标使用 fontawesome ( http://fortaw
我知道您通常“应该”$ pip install 如果包没有 brew ,但如果有一个你想安装的 python 包,你可以使用 $ pip install或 $ brew install为了?例如,通过
我正在尝试通过 RVM 安装 Ruby 1.9.3。然而,当谈到安装 RubyGems 时,我得到了这个: curl: (22) The requested URL returned error: 4
我是真正提出问题的新手,但你去吧。 我一直在尝试按照安装指南添加 dnsname: https://github.com/containers/dnsname https://github.com/c
Studio更新至0.4.0 建筑产量为“需要1.8版Gradle”;将设置设置为1.8 bin目录; 建立 “要求1.9级”;将设置设置为1.9 bin; 建立 “要求1.8级” 啊。不知道该怎么做
我刚刚注意到 kernel.org 因维护而停机。是否有使用不同镜子的不同公式?或者我可以向 Homebrew 软件添加不同的来源(如 bundler ?)? 谢谢你的帮助! 最佳答案 快速解决方法:
当我运行时: peardev install phpunit/PHPUnit 我得到以下信息: No releases available for package "pear.phpunit.de/P
服务器操作系统为Fedora 24. 64bit。 我想安装 Git 2.6.6。 所以下载源码并安装。 此服务器离线。所以我不使用“yum”。 ./configure --prefix=/usr/l
我正在尝试在我自己的服务器(操作系统:Linux Ubuntu Server 12.04)上安装 OpenEdX,但我遇到了同样的错误。谁能帮帮我? TASK: [ insights | insta
我是一名优秀的程序员,十分优秀!